What does the music of the whole Earth sound like?

The symphony of the seasons is a beautiful music made by all the natural sounds of the Earth. Imagine the birds singing at sunrise, the wind in the leaves, and the water flowing in a river. All these sounds mix together to make perfect harmony.

These sounds mix together nicely, making music that is pleasant to listen to. It sets the rhythm of life on Earth. Every living thing, from animals to plants, helps create this natural music.

By listening carefully to the sounds of nature, by respecting living beings, and by celebrating the beauty of nature, we can take part in this big harmony.

This helps keep this beautiful natural music and live in harmony with our environment.
